Merry Christmas! I hope that you’re staying safe and that you’re taking the time to spend the holiday with your family, friends, and loved ones.

Christmas is unfortunately going to be a little bit different for me this year as I continue to work FOX's new Christmas Day game, but I’m excited to spend the day with my work family as we try and make the day special for us and everyone who’s watching.

I usually spend most Christmases with my family. As much as I worry for them, they are still so adamant about putting up Christmas lights. I don’t love having my dad up that high still, but they always look so good and it makes me happy that the lights bring my family so much joy. My mom is a retired art teacher and is so creative! She’s so fabulous at decorating the entire house and makes an insane bow for the top of the tree every year. I’ve tried doing it for my tree at home, but it never comes close!

This may have been just a Florida thing, but growing up, one of my favorite Christmas Eve traditions was when we would fill paper bags with sand and a candle and light up our entire sidewalk. We would walk around the entire neighborhood to look at the lights together, it looked so magical! My mom also usually buys us something matching we can all wear together. One year it was giant Christmas light necklaces, one year it was giant antlers. We love to walk around wearing them together—like yeah, we’re that family! Haha!

Christmas Day my parents always go above and beyond—even now that I’m still in my 40s! One of our favorite traditions is filling our Christmas stockings. We always try to fill ours with silly things that we find at CVS. I got my dad Pepto Bismol for his stomach, I’m sure there are going to be hand sanitizers and face masks in each of ours this year. The rest of the day is usually pretty lazy for us—we really like to spread out gift opening to an all-day affair. Sometimes we’ll take a break to eat brunch or watch a movie and forget that we still have gifts to open—haha! But maybe that’s just us!

My parents have this super cute present tradition where they say their gifts are from different famous couples. For example, my mom will title her gift “To Fred, From Wilma.” For me they like to get a little more creative, one of my gifts once said “To Erin, from Big Papi or Derek Jeter,” haha! It’s usually people that I’ve interviewed which is super sweet.

My family and I LOVE National Lampoon’s Christmas Vacation and A Christmas Story and try to watch them every year. The Christmas season is also always soundtracked by Perry Como’s Christmas album—my mom’s favorite—and sometimes my sister and I’s drunken Celine Dion sing-along. She’s just so good, we can’t help ourselves!

Last year was the first Christmas that I had to miss because of COVID which was really sad, but we made the most of it. This year I’m thankful to be celebrating together on Christmas Eve before I have to leave for work and then I’ll thankfully be able to spend the 26th and 27th celebrating our favorite traditions for the first time in a while.
